Your E-Bike's Performance vs. Winter's Reality

Winter commuting on an e-bike isn’t just about bundling up; it’s about understanding how cold, wet, and salty conditions fundamentally affect your vehicle. Ignoring these stresses isn’t an option if you rely on your e-bike for daily transport. This guide provides a comprehensive, no-nonsense checklist for battery care, brake checks, and drivetrain maintenance to ensure your ride remains reliable and safe, no matter the weather.

Cold is the primary enemy of performance. I used to be caught off guard by a sudden drop in range on the first frigid day of the year, thinking a component was failing. The reality is that lithium-ion battery chemistry is sensitive to temperature. As a rule of thumb, you can expect your e-bike's range to decrease by 20-40% as temperatures approach freezing. This isn’t a defect; it's physics. Planning for a shorter range is the first step to a successful winter commute. This guide will show you how to manage that and other winter challenges.

The Critical Importance of Battery Care in the Cold

Your battery is the heart of your e-bike, and it requires the most attention in winter. Its performance and longevity are directly tied to how you charge, store, and use it in low temperatures.

Understanding and Mitigating Cold-Weather Range Loss

The reduced output you experience in the cold is a temporary phenomenon. The electrochemical reactions inside the battery slow down, increasing internal resistance and lowering the effective capacity. The key takeaway is that this is a predictable issue you can manage.

  • Store and Charge Indoors: The single most effective strategy is to bring your battery inside. Never leave it on the bike outdoors overnight in freezing weather. Charging and storing it at room temperature (above 10°C / 50°F) ensures it starts every ride with its maximum possible output.   • Start Your Ride Immediately: Once you connect your warm battery to your bike, start your ride. The process of discharging the battery generates a small amount of internal heat, which helps maintain its performance. Letting a warm battery sit on a cold bike for an extended period before riding will allow it to cool down, negating the benefit.

Winter Charging Protocols: A Step-by-Step Guide

Proper charging is crucial for battery health and safety. The risks associated with improper charging are magnified in the cold, a fact underscored by safety warnings from agencies like the U.S. Consumer Product Safety Commission (CPSC), which regularly flags fire risks from uncertified lithium-ion batteries and chargers.

  1. Bring the Battery to Room Temperature: Never charge a frozen battery. Connecting a charger to a battery that is below freezing can cause a dangerous and irreversible process called lithium plating, which permanently damages the cells and increases the risk of a short circuit. Let it sit indoors for a few hours until it feels warm to the touch.
  2. Charge After Your Ride: It is generally better to charge your battery right after you get home. The battery will be slightly warmer from use, and its cells will be in a more stable state for charging.
  3. Use Only a Certified Charger: Only use the charger that came with your e-bike or a certified replacement from the manufacturer. Compliance with standards like UL 2849 covers the entire system—battery, charger, and motor—to ensure they work together safely.

Common Misconception: "My outdoor-rated e-bike is fine to charge in the cold."

A common myth is that if an e-bike is designed for all-weather riding, it can also be charged in all weather. This is incorrect and dangerous. While the bike's components (motor, display, wiring) are sealed against moisture, the battery's internal chemistry is still subject to the laws of physics. The risk of permanent damage from charging below freezing is significant, regardless of the bike's external durability.


Mechanical Maintenance: Fighting Off Corrosion and Wear

Winter’s mix of water, salt, and grime is highly corrosive and abrasive. Without diligent maintenance, it can rapidly degrade your drivetrain, brakes, and frame.

Corrosion Prevention: Your First Line of Defense

Road salt is the biggest threat. It accelerates rust and can seize bolts and pivot points. A simple cleaning routine is non-negotiable.

  • Rinse After Every Salty Ride: Use a low-pressure stream of fresh water from a spray bottle or gentle hose setting to rinse the entire bike, focusing on the chain, gears, brakes, and any exposed bolt heads. A mistake I often see is people using high-pressure washers, which force water past seals and into sensitive bearings and electrical connectors. Avoid this at all costs.
  • Dry Thoroughly: After rinsing, use a clean cloth to dry the bike completely. Pay special attention to the chain and electrical contact points.
  • Apply Corrosion Inhibitor: Once a month, apply a light coat of a water-displacing spray or corrosion inhibitor to exposed bolts, quick-release levers, and other bare metal hardware. Wipe away any excess.

Drivetrain Care for Gritty Conditions

Your chain and gears work overtime in winter. The grit and moisture wear them down faster, leading to poor shifting and costly replacements. Keeping your drivetrain clean and properly lubricated is essential for a high-performance e-bike.

  • Increase Lubrication Frequency: In dry summer months, you might lubricate your chain every 500-600 miles. In wet, salty winter conditions, you must increase that cadence to every 200-300 miles, or roughly every two to three weeks for a daily commuter.
  • Use the Right Lube: Switch to a high-quality "wet" chain lubricant. Wet lubes are more viscous and resistant to being washed off by rain and slush. Apply one drop to each chain roller, let it penetrate for a few minutes, then wipe off all excess lube with a clean rag. Leaving too much on the outside attracts more grit, creating a grinding paste that accelerates wear.

Brakes and Tires: Your Connection to Safety

Reliable stopping power and traction are paramount in slippery conditions. What works in summer needs adjustment for winter.

Brake System Integrity

Your brakes work harder in the wet. Contaminants from the road can foul pads and rotors, reducing their effectiveness.

  • Inspect Pads and Rotors Weekly: Take a moment each week to visually inspect your brake pads for wear. In winter, you should also check for a "glaze," a shiny, hardened surface caused by contaminants, which reduces friction. Check your rotors for discoloration or a greasy film.
  • Clean Rotors: Use a dedicated disc brake rotor cleaner and a clean rag to wipe down rotors. Never touch them with your bare hands, as skin oils can contaminate the surface.
  • Know When to Replace Pads: Technicians report that winter commuters often wear through brake pads twice as fast. If your pads are worn down to the minimum thickness indicator (or roughly 1.5mm of braking material), replace them immediately.

Tire Pressure and Traction Trade-Offs

Proper tire pressure is a balance between efficiency and grip. In winter, grip is more important.

  • Lower Your Pressure: As a general guideline, lower your tire pressure by about 10-20% from your normal summer setting. For example, if you run 50 PSI in July, try 40-45 PSI in January. This allows the tire to flatten slightly, increasing the contact patch with the ground for better traction on wet or icy patches. However, never go below the minimum pressure printed on the tire's sidewall, as this can lead to rim damage or pinch flats.
  • Consider Winter Tires: For commuters in areas with persistent snow and ice, investing in studded tires can be a game-changer. They provide a level of grip on ice that standard tires cannot match. Pre-Ride Checks and Legal Compliance

Before every winter ride, a quick systems check is crucial. It takes less than two minutes and can prevent a failure during your commute.

Winter E-Bike Pre-Ride Checklist

To make this process easy to remember, we've created a simple checklist table. Run through these steps before you head out.

Component Check Why It Matters in Winter
Battery Ensure it's fully seated and locked. Confirm charge level. Cold can make connections stiff. Verifying charge is crucial due to reduced range.
Brakes Squeeze both levers firmly. Ensure they engage crisply. Wet conditions demand perfect brake function. You have less margin for error.
Tires Check pressure. Visually inspect for embedded debris. Proper pressure is key for traction. Cold can cause pressure drops.
Lights Turn on front and rear lights. Confirm they are working. Shorter daylight hours and poor visibility make being seen essential.
Drivetrain Spin the cranks backward. Listen for grinding noises. Catches chain issues before they cause a failure mid-ride.
Quick Releases Check that wheel and seatpost levers are tight. Vibrations from rough winter roads can loosen components over time.

Adhering to Local Laws and Ensuring Visibility

Visibility is safety. In winter, with shorter days and often overcast skies, your lights are your most important safety feature. Ensure they are clean and functional. It's also important to know your local regulations. E-bike laws, such as those defined by the New York DMV, classify e-bikes and set speed and access rules. These regulations are in place for your safety and the safety of others, so ride predictably and defensively.
